How they compare
Hungary currently reports 42,580 1000 USD against 41,198 1000 USD in Italy, a difference of 1,382 1000 USD.
The two have swapped places 7 times across 22 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Italy ahead.
Hungary ranks 4th and Italy ranks 5th of 78 countries.
Italy has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Hungary | Italy |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 7,562 1000 USD | 20,878 1000 USD | 13,316 1000 USD | Italy |
| 2000s | 23,628 1000 USD | 55,802 1000 USD | 32,174 1000 USD | Italy |
| 2010s | 40,719 1000 USD | 42,212 1000 USD | 1,494 1000 USD | Italy |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
